Transaction 5278704baca66152aa3ac132937cd303b6cd1839d2fb565a45e4e21b6d01f71a

1 Input
2 Outputs
  • 5278704baca66152aa3ac132937cd303b6cd1839d2fb565a45e4e21b6d01f71a:0
  • value  22995935
    address  3DP3fMKiox2Jgw2B1AgsA1NSAFVpXDEq2z
  • 5278704baca66152aa3ac132937cd303b6cd1839d2fb565a45e4e21b6d01f71a:1
  • value  751474
    address  1BSX19bhxEFTwve67JsgZbqRr3FCbUYp12